When considering trading with Premier Equity Futures, understanding the minimum deposit requirements is crucial. The minimum deposit serves as the initial capital needed to open a trading account and begin trading various financial instruments.
Premier Equity Futures has established different minimum deposit requirements based on the type of trading account selected:
Account Type | Minimum Deposit | Leverage | Spread |
---|---|---|---|
Premier | $300 | 1:400 | From 1.2 pips |
Standard | $2,500 | 1:100 | From 1.5 pips |
Pro | $10,000 | 1:100 | From 1.5 pips |
While Premier Equity Futures primarily caters to Indonesian traders, traders from other regions should confirm the availability of services and any specific deposit requirements applicable to their location.
Compared to other brokers, Premier Equity Futures' minimum deposit requirements are relatively competitive. For instance, some brokers may require deposits as low as $10 (e.g., Tickmill), while others may demand higher initial investments. Premier Equity Futures strikes a balance by offering a low entry point for beginners while still providing options for more serious traders.

Q: What is the minimum deposit required to open an account with Premier Equity Futures?
A: The minimum deposit varies by account type: $300 for the Premier account, $2,500 for the Standard account, and $10,000 for the Pro account.
Q: What deposit methods are available with Premier Equity Futures?
A: Available deposit methods include bank transfers, credit/debit cards, e-wallets, and local payment methods.
Q: How long does it take for deposits to reflect in my trading account?
A: Deposits via e-wallets and credit cards are immediate, while bank transfers may take several business days.
Q: Are there any fees associated with deposits?
A: Bank transfers typically have no fees, while credit card transactions may incur processing fees. E-wallet withdrawals may also have fees.
Q: What should I do if my deposit fails?
A: Check your account details for accuracy, ensure sufficient funds, and contact customer support if issues persist.
